Despite everyone’s best intentions, data backup initiatives have the potential to fail. This failure occurs because something broke down along the way or a setting wasn’t activated.
The key to having a successful data backup regimen comes down to having multiple places in which your data backups are stored. It’s not responsible for anyone to store their data backups on the device that contains the data that’s being backed up.
A lot of people also make the mistake of having a data backup option without a data recovery solution behind it.
